How much does a Utility Clerk make?

The average salary for a Utility Clerk is $32,664 per year in the US.

A Utility Clerk plays a key role in many businesses, handling tasks that ensure smooth operations. This job often involves managing utility bills, tracking usage, and coordinating with vendors. The average yearly salary for a Utility Clerk is around $32,664. This figure can vary based on experience, location, and the specific industry.

The salary range for Utility Clerks can differ significantly. Some earn as low as $25,800, while others may make up to $45,791. Most Utility Clerks fall within the middle of this range, earning between $31,252 and $34,887.
